Abstract
The unexpected occurrence of ketones 9 and 16 in addition to expected alcohols 5 and 15 in the synthesis of sesquiterpenes salsolenketone 1 and salsolene,oxide 2 during Grignard reactions of the corresponding aldehydes with bromoalkenes under air- and water-free conditions by the Meerwein–Ponndorf–Verley–Oppenauer,reaction is reported. The product distribution could be influenced by the amounts of aldehyde used.
